William Golding

  • Born

    Born
    William Golding was born in Cornwall, England. His parents were Alec Golding and Mildred Golding and he had a brother Joseph Golding.
  • Education

    Education
    He attended Brasenose College in Oxford in 1930.
    Golding studied science for 2 years then switched to literature.
  • Career

    Career
    Golding worked as a writer, actor, and producer. He would pay his bills by working as a social worker.
  • Further career

    Further career
    He started to teach english and philosophy in Salisbury at Bishop Wordsworth's School.
  • Love life

    Love life
    He married Ann Brookfield he ended up having two children with her
  • Published book

    Published book
    After World War II, he began working on the Lord of the Flies novel, which was published in 1954
  • Death

    Death
    William Golding died at 81 due to a congestive heart failure.
